Is a pudelpointer a good family dog for East Honolulu?

Yes. Pudelpointers are affectionate, people-oriented dogs that do well with active families and children, provided they get daily exercise and a job. They learn quickly, like to stay close to their owners and settle down in the house once their energy is spent.

What families here tend to like about them:

  • A harsh, wiry coat that sheds very little and dries fast after salt water or rain
  • A willing, trainable nature suited to obedience work and games
  • Enough stamina for long walks in the ridges and valleys behind the neighborhoods

They are not a breed to leave alone all day. If the dog will live with a busy family, plan who handles the morning exercise before the puppy comes home.

Can an East Honolulu owner hunt with a pudelpointer?

Yes, on upland game birds: Hawaii has open seasons on introduced species such as pheasants, francolins, quail and doves, and a versatile pointing dog suits that hunting well. Waterfowl hunting is a different story, because native birds like the koloa and nene are protected.

On Oahu, public bird hunting areas are few, and the Kuaokala Game Management Area in the far northwest of the island is one of the better known. Many hunters from the east side also plan trips to the neighbor islands, where the drier upland country supports more game birds.

The Hawaii Department of Land and Natural Resources, Division of Forestry and Wildlife, issues hunting licenses and sets seasons and area rules. Read the current regulations before you take a dog out.

Even an owner who hunts only a few days a year gets plenty out of a pudelpointer’s instincts. Pointing, retrieving and tracking can all be practiced with training dummies, bird wings and scent trails, and the breed treats that work as a reward. A dog kept sharp at home is ready when a hunting trip finally comes together.

What does a pudelpointer need in a warm, coastal climate?

Early exercise, shade, fresh water and rest during the hottest hours; the breed’s coat is wiry rather than heavy, and it handles warm weather well with that kind of care. Rinse off salt water and sand after a beach outing, and check ears after swimming.

Pudelpointers are natural swimmers, and retrieving from water is one of their core skills. Short water sessions in calm conditions are a good way to keep that instinct sharp between hunts. Where beaches and trails restrict dogs, respect the posted rules. After a day outdoors, check paws for cuts from coral or rock, and keep an eye out for the burrs and seeds that collect in any wiry coat.
